What is BPaaS / Business Process as a Service?

BPaaS - Business Process as a Service - is a delivery model for outsourcing specific business processes to a third-party service provider.

BPaaS - Business Process as a Service - is a delivery model for outsourcing specific business processes to a third-party service provider. The provider manages and operates the process on behalf of the client, using cloud-based technology and remote resources. Services are often automated. There is no overtly dedicated labour pool per client for areas where human process actors are needed. The pricing models are consumption-based or subscription-based. Using the term BPaaS implies that the business process is automated through a remote delivery model.

BPaaS is used to manage marketing, payroll and HR management, accounting and finance, customer service, and supply chain management, and compliance campaigns, among other things.

In other words, BPaaS enables organizations to access and use cloud-based business processes without having to purchase or maintain software or hardware. Instead of spending money on things like servers, databases, or security systems—all things required when you run your own IT infrastructure—you can pay for what you need through BPaaS providers.

BPaaS helps organizations streamline operations, reduce costs, and improve efficiency by outsourcing non-core business processes to experts.

BPaaS is a way for organizations, companies, and individuals to move from capital to operational expenditures.


Advantages of BPaaS:

What processes can be outsourced with BPaaS? Horizontal and Vertical

Grounding BPaaS in Context: BPO, SaaS, PaaS, and IaaS

BPO

IaaS ("Infrastructure as a Service")

PaaS (Platform as a Service)

SaaS (Software as a Service)

BPaaS (Business Process as a Service)

Keyword: multitenancy

In action: Leaders In The Field

Advantages of BPaaS:

  1. Reduced costs: BPaaS can help organizations reduce costs associated with managing and maintaining in-house operations.
  2. Improved efficiency: BPaaS providers have the expertise and technology to optimize processes and improve efficiency.
  3. Scalability: BPaaS allows organizations to scale their operations as their business grows easily.
  4. Access to specialized expertise: BPaaS providers bring specialized knowledge and skills to the table, enabling organizations to benefit from their expertise. At a reduced cost, businesses can attain cutting-edge technologies, the latest digital tools, processes and talent- without the significant capital investment traditionally required.
  5. Flexibility: BPaaS provides organizations with the flexibility to choose the specific business processes they want to outsource, as well as the level of service they require.
  6. Product and service deliverability: BPaaS uses cloud technology to aid companies in automated, streamlined delivery of products and services. BPaaS is created to be standardized across industries and organizations, from government to health care. This flexibility and repeatability engender higher efficiency and, ultimately, better customer service and experience.
  7. Automation: Businesses gain not only access to cutting-edge software solutions such as chatbots and artificial intelligence (AI) but also highly trained professionals to implement these solutions into their existing processes. Hence, they run smoothly without any hiccups along the way! Process automation can free staff to focus on more critical tasks. BPaaS models provide a standardized service optimized for consistency.
  8. Speed to Market- Buying a business process as a service is one way to speed up the time it takes to get your product to market. With BPaaS, you can find out if your idea will work without investing any capital in building and testing it yourself.

What processes can be outsourced with BPaaS? Horizontal and Vertical

Horizontal:  interaction with other business partners (Ex: outsourcing the collection of payment from a customer (issuing invoice, sending reminders, collecting money from the bank)) Vertical: within a company (Ex: outsourcing payroll management (calculating and paying out salaries and bonuses))

Grounding BPaaS in Context: BPO, SaaS, PaaS, and IaaS

BPO

Companies frequently hire a service provider to handle non-essential tasks like payroll or IT problem management so they may focus on their primary business. Business Process Outsourcing (BPO) is the term most often used to describe this process. When service providers employ the cloud computing paradigm supply the outsourced business processes, traditional BPO transforms into Business process as a service (BPaaS).

BPaaS utilizes the accessibility and effectiveness of a cloud-based system to give businesses the personnel, operational procedures, and technological infrastructure required to function as a pay-per-use service. BPaaS is completely configurable and connects to other services, such as SaaS, PaaS, and IaaS.

IaaS ("Infrastructure as a Service")

The lowest level of service available in the Cloud is called "Infrastructure as a Service" (or "IaaS"). The service provider maintains a virtual infrastructure made up of servers, storage, and network components (e.g. firewalls, load balancers). Customers can therefore choose how to use the infrastructure (such as memory, storage, and CPU) in accordance with the applicable pricing models. This can be either a fixed-price model or a price based on the volume consumed. The most well-known IaaS providers include Google Compute Engine, Windows Azure, Rackspace, and Amazon EC2.

PaaS (Platform as a Service)

PaaS takes the physical layer of infrastructure as a service (or "IaaS"), and additionally offers an operating system, an operational environment, a database, and software servers that users may manage and configure as they see fit (for instance, regarding security, user accounts and software parameters). Google App Engine, Windows Azure, Heroku, Force.com, AWS Elastic Beanstalk (Amazon), and Apache Stratos are popular PaaS vendors.

SaaS (Software as a Service)

SaaS is layered on top of PaaS and provides access to an application. On-demand software is a common term used to describe this kind of model. Customers are no longer responsible for installing, hosting, or updating the application. This is now handled by the service provider. Pricing is usually established using a fixed-price model or in accordance with the volume of the service used, as assessed by a variety of indicators (e.g. number of users, level of service).Today, the majority of application types fall under this category, including office products like Google Apps and Microsoft Office 365, ERPs like JD Edwards and SAP HANA, CRMs like Salesforce, and middleware like Talend. Some vendors even sell integrated solutions, like Microsoft Dynamics 365, that combines an ERP with a CRM.

BPaaS (Business Process as a Service)

Last but not least, BPaaS handles business operations that are usually cross-functional, such payroll management, going beyond SaaS and the scope of a single application. Thus, BPaaS enables the coordination of a process's automatic (services) or partially manual operations, which are dispersed over a number of apps hosted in the Cloud or on the infrastructure of the company. Thus, customers can map their business processes (BPO) and the activities that make up those processes on various apps. The cost is determined by how often the service is used. BPaaS is offered by companies like IBM, Wipro, Ovum, and Cognizant.

These various services contrast with on-premises software, which describes software that is hosted on the internal infrastructure of the firm (as is currently used by many enterprises). Organizations who opt for on-premises solutions are in charge of hosting, assuring the upkeep of their servers and networks, as well as fixing technical issues that crop up with every version upgrade. The IT team is frequently heavily involved in doing this, which prevents them from working on other projects that would benefit the company.

According to Gartner, businesses will over the next five years make over one billion dollars of direct and indirect investment to transition to cloud computing. Roughly 43% of this investment will be spent on BPaaS, with 37% being directed to SaaS, 10% to PaaS and 17% to IaaS.

Keyword: Multitenancy

Business process as a service (BPaaS) is described as a cloud service designed for multitenancy.  

A single software application or computing system instance is intended to be accessible to multiple users in multitenancy cloud architecture (tenants). When compared to alternative techniques, multitenancy delivery allows cost savings as well as efficient use of machine resources.

In action: Leaders In The Field

Top BPaaS solution suppliers include well-known IT companies like IBM (US), Accenture (US), and Wipro (India). These companies offer solutions for many different kinds of business processes. Other service providers, like Salesforce.com, specialize on particular business processes, such customer relationship management, by utilizing their expertise (CRM). All these companies utilize innovative players, boosting those BPaaS services via their platforms: an example of such a player is Cuber’s Botzforce platform, a drag-and-drop bot building platform available as a SaaS solution.

In conclusion, BPaaS offers a versatile and affordable option for businesses wishing to streamline their processes and concentrate on their core competencies.

Other Posts

Leave the grunt work to Botz.

Begin making a difference with our innovative hyperautomation solutions and expert guidance.